I though this was a really entertaining, exciting game to watch. Also frustrating from a Hull point of view because it was there for the taking but credit to Saints, some of their last ditch defending was outstanding. Hull piled on the pressure in the closing stages but every time a try looked certain a Saints arm somehow managed to appear from nowhere and just do enough. The game hinged on one moment for me. Hull had just levelled it at 10-0 and attacked from their own goal line straight from the kick off. It was a superb piece of attacking rugby that took Hull deep into Saints territory. A try looked a formality until Talanoa spilled a simple pass with nobody to beat. It gave Saints the opportunity to set the platform for Burns' superbly judged kick to the corner which was brilliantly finished by Makinson.

 

Lots of positives from a Hull perspective. Saints never looked like breaching Hull's defence other than by kicking and the way Hull threw the ball about was very entertaining. We just need to start throwing it in the right direction a little more. We also claimed the Steve Prescott trophy on aggregate, which was nice.

 

I understand from his post match comments that Lee Radford was less than convinced by the referee. I think he had a point. I think it's the first time I've seen Matt Thomason at the KC. He looked out of his depth.
